Transaction 8143787fbeb8693eb7795994cbfeea7d6402694e4680b934e32fb192e8c9d1a3

1 Input
2 Outputs
  • 8143787fbeb8693eb7795994cbfeea7d6402694e4680b934e32fb192e8c9d1a3:0
  • value  20595501
    address  1FevuPDDnZD9iKeh29hV9kVRCga4a64tT
  • 8143787fbeb8693eb7795994cbfeea7d6402694e4680b934e32fb192e8c9d1a3:1
  • value  9189442648
    address  13vHWR3iLsHeYwT42RnuKYNBoVPrKKZgRv